Music in the city is Southampton’s cultural showcase festival and features a great range of music in Southampton, from funk to punk, jazz, classical, indie, and more. Well over 100 ensembles and artists perform across a wide range of venues in Southampton City Centre on the same day!
We were delighted to be able to perform a light concert of music in the fantastic venue of St. Michael’s Church. St Michael’s is oldest building in Southampton (founded in 1070) and is the only church still active of the five originally in the medieval walled town and is a Grade I Listed building.
